A Football Family
Peyton Manning was born into a family where football was more than just a game. His father, Archie Manning, was a renowned quarterback in his own right, playing in the NFL for 13 seasons. Growing up, Peyton and his younger brother, Eli, were immersed in the world of football, with their father serving as their coach and mentor.

Drafted by the Indianapolis Colts
In 1998, Manning was drafted as the first overall pick by the Indianapolis Colts. From the get-go, Manning proved to be an invaluable asset to the team, leading them to eight division titles, two conference championships, and a Super Bowl victory in his 14 seasons with the Colts.
Super Bowl XLI
One of the most memorable moments in Manning's career came in Super Bowl XLI, where he led the Colts to a 29-17 victory over the Chicago Bears. Manning's performance in the game earned him the title of Super Bowl MVP, solidifying his status as one of the greatest quarterbacks of all time.
A Final Chapter with the Denver Broncos
After spending his first 14 seasons with the Colts, Manning signed with the Denver Broncos in 2012. In his four seasons with the Broncos, Manning continued to shatter records and lead his team to new heights. He earned his fifth MVP award in 2013 and led the Broncos to a Super Bowl 50 victory in his final season.

Inducted into the Pro Football Hall of Fame
In 2021, Manning was inducted into the Pro Football Hall of Fame, cementing his status as one of the greatest players in NFL history. His induction came just five years after his retirement, a testament to the incredible impact he had on the game.

Philanthropy and Community Involvement
Manning is deeply committed to giving back to his community and supporting various charitable causes. Through his PeyBack Foundation, he's raised millions of dollars for at-risk youth and communities in need. Manning's philanthropic efforts have earned him numerous awards and recognitions, including the Walter Payton Man of the Year Award.
